Maclean Road is located in the heart of Honor Oak Park and very popular among young families. It is a quiet residential street made up of similar family homes, close to some very good schools, with Stillness School closest and highly rated by Ofsted. The local train station is very convenient with regular services to London Bridge and Overground connections and Crofton Park has regular services to Blackfriars via Thameslink, The area's amenities include an array of excellent cafes, bars and restaurants as well as good places for local shopping offered by Sainsbury’s and a local deli. Green open spaces surround the area such as One Tree Hill, Blythe Hill Fields and the popular Horniman gardens with its Museum.
